Technical field: the present invention relates to the equipment that vehicle parking uses, that is, a kind of multiple layer up-down parking to park cars is
System.
Background technique: the garage that vehicle parking uses at present is generally two kinds, first is that ground garage, ground garage takes up an area face
Product is larger, and due to the limitation of land use and the valuableness of land price, the space of ground parking stall development is restricted.Second is that underground
Garage, underground garage needs firm building facility, time-consuming costly, and daylighting is bad, and parking stall is expensive, limits
Further development.
Summary of the invention: it is an object of the invention to overcome original ground garage and underground garage there are the drawbacks of, provide
A kind of multiple layer up-down shutdown system used using the saving land occupation of aboveground space, expansion vehicle parking quantity.The present invention is real
Technical solution used by existing above-mentioned purpose is:

A kind of course of work of multiple layer up-down shutdown system: the first situation, user are intended to outputing automobile into upper layer parking stall 23.
Remote controler is pressed, translating device is started to work it can be seen from Fig. 1, Fig. 2, Fig. 3, Fig. 4.Right motor 7 drives right retarder 8,
Right retarder 8 is rotated by reel 10 in transmission shaft drive, and the lower part of lower wirerope 14 is involved on middle reel 10 by middle reel 10.
Meanwhile lower wirerope 14 affects control-rod 12 downwards (Fig. 3 downwards, Fig. 4 to the left), control-rod 12 downwards (Fig. 3 downwards, Fig. 4 to
It is left) middle wirerope 11 is affected, therefrom reel 10 exports middle wirerope 11, and lower wirerope 14 is around right fixed pulley 16 to middle reel 10
On.In this way, lower wirerope 14 pulls control-rod 12, control-rod 12 affects hollow square steel 18 to be displaced outwardly.Control-rod 12 touches
ShiShimonoseki valve closing 9 is the power supply for closing translating device, and position is moved on to outside compartment 25.
With the outside translation of translating device, compartment 25 rolls outer shifting on four steel rollers 24.Meanwhile lifting device
It is delayed 5 seconds and starts to work than translating device, can gradually be sling due to moving then compartment 25 outside translating device, compartment 25 and upper deck
Frictional force between position 23 will gradually decrease to zero.Left motor 1 drives left retarder 2, and left retarder 2 is turned by transmission shaft
Left reel 3 is moved, wirerope 6 moves down, and then compartment 25 is dropped on ground.Automobile can be outputed compartment 25 by user, on
Layer 23 vacancy of parking stall.
Second situation, user are intended to automobile parking to upper layer parking stall 23.Remote controler is pressed, multiple layer up-down a kind of first stops
Vehicle system repeats the first situation, and compartment 25 is docked on ground, and user can drive automobile into compartment 25.
Then, under the control of controller 13, compartment 25 is promoted the height for arriving upper layer parking stall 23, translation dress by lifting device
It sets and moves in compartment 25 at upper layer parking stall 23.
